You CSI is -0.51 which is corrosive. Your CH is too low for a gunite pool. I would increase that to around 300. Pool School - Recommended Levels

mknauss has a better hunch and that is efflorescence which is caused by water getting to the other side of that wall. You can use a diluted muriatic acid to help get rid of it. I would first try at 4 to 1 mix and work your way up in strength. To keep it from coming back you want to make sure that water cannot stand behind the wall. I small french drain and making sure the ground slopes away from the pool should help.

The other thing could be evaporate from the waterfall caused by water evaporating on the wall leaving behind dried up minerals. MA will help get rid of it just like efflorescence.
